Creative Industries Clusters: round two: outline stage

Apply for funding to deliver a Creative Industries Cluster to address a challenge for the creative industries in a specific geography, sub-sector or both. Clusters should focus on regional economic growth through applied R&D. You must be based at a UK research organisation eligible for AHRC funding.

Nucleus Public Engagement Awards 2026

Apply for funding to engage the public with Science and Technology Facilities Council (STFC) supported science or raise engagement capacity in STFC communities, or both.

You must work for an organisation that:

  • is based in the UK
  • has audited accounts

Proposals must include a subject matter expert in an STFC-funded area.

Full ADOPT grant: round five

Farming, growing or forestry businesses based in England can apply for a share of up to £4.5 million for on-farm trial and demonstration projects, to improve adoption of new ideas or solutions in the agricultural sector.

Turing AI pioneer interdisciplinary fellowships (invite only)

Apply for fellowship funding to build artificial intelligence (AI) capability.

This funding opportunity is for established researchers from across UK Research and Innovation (UKRI)’s remit, without a background in core AI research, who want to build domain relevant AI capability.

You may apply only if invited to do so following a successful outline application.
